GlipzoScheduled for March 15, 2026, this episode dives deep into the vaccination strategy and its anticipated impact across various Indian states. Cervical cancer remains a pressing health issue, particularly among women, making this vaccination campaign a critical public health intervention.
The rollout indicates a significant commitment by the Indian government to enhance women's health and reduce the burden of cervical cancer. Health experts are optimistic that this initiative will lead to a substantial decrease in cancer cases in the coming years.
Here’s what you need to know: - Environmental Stressors: Increased heat and air pollution are linked to deteriorating health outcomes, particularly in vulnerable populations. - Rising Disease Incidence: Studies suggest a growing incidence of metabolic diseases in regions severely affected by climate change, exacerbating public health challenges. - Adaptation Strategies: Experts are urging governments to adopt adaptive health strategies to mitigate the effects of climate change on public health.
Ramya Kannan stresses that public awareness and education are vital for the success of health campaigns like this one. Engaging communities and providing accurate information about the HPV vaccine can significantly increase vaccination rates and ultimately save lives.
